What You’ll Actually Do
• Participate: In a two-to-three-year program consisting of two-to-three, one-year rotational assignments.
• Develop: Key financial and investments expertise within the insurance industry through involvement with various business locations and product lines.
• Receive: Formal classroom training in finance, accounting, investments, business strategy, and leadership development.
• Gain Experience: In areas such as financial planning and analysis, controllership, expense management, accounting and reporting, investment operations, portfolio management, public and private asset credit research, alternatives, real estate, and trading.
• Build Network: With members of the Senior Leadership Team, other Finance Development Program participants, and full-time employees.
